Oxygen serves up expert advice at SAP conferences during March

Oxygen recently attended the inaugural Mastering HR and Payroll event in Brisbane, Australia. Over 300 delegates attended the March conference aimed at human resources and payroll professionals using SAP to enhance their organisation’s effectiveness and decision making in these areas.

The forum featured hands-on advice from professionals across a wide range of organisations and featured real world examples of how SAP solutions can enhance people management and organisational planning.

Free espresso coffee, courtesy of Oxygen, fueled the overwhelming number of participants at the event, which is now set to be a regular feature on the Eventful calendar with the second gathering scheduled to be held in March 2009.

The following key themes were covered at the event:

  • ESS/MSS Portals
  • Organisation Structures
  • HR & Payroll Reporting
  • Leadership, Change Management and Training
  • Ongoing HR Support
  • Personnel Planning & Development
  • Business Strategy and SAP Implementations
  • Integration with Time Management

SAP User Group (SAUG) 31st Plenary

Oxygen participated in the SAP User Group (SAUG) 31st Plenary meeting held in Brisbane on 18th and 19th March where the company showcased its Application Managed Services (AMS) offering and remote support capability.

The SAUG plenary session also included case studies about how SAP customers have managed their upgrades, and presentations on eSOA, support options and Solution Manager.

Mark Villazon, Oxygen’s Service Line Leader, Business Intelligence, presented on the company’s work implementing SAP’s business intelligence solution at Powerlink. This presentation is available for download here.

Powerlink is a government-owned corporation that owns, develops, operates and maintains Queensland’s high-voltage electricity transmission network, which benchmarks in the top quartile internationally in terms of both cost efficiency and reliability. Powerlink’s $3 billion network extends 1,700km from north of Cairns to the New South Wales border – approximately half of Australia’s eastern seaboard.

Red Rock for Breakfast

Oxygen’s sister company Red Rock Consulting is inviting customers who use SQL as their back-end database to one of two informative breakfast seminars to learn more about Red Rock’s SQL Server Monitoring tool – RockSolid.

Two breakfast seminars are being staged;

  • The first in Sydney on April 30
  • The second in Melbourne on May 3.

RockSolid is a SQL monitoring agent, developed in-house by Red Rock, which has been met with considerable enthusiasm by organisations wishing to realise improved efficiencies in this area. RedRock uses RockSolid to monitor and support thousands of SQL Server databases on a 24/7 basis and has sold the software to a number of its clients.
